4/26 Boone Speedway 1st 3rd Started 4th in the heat, moved up to 2nd about halfway.  Got the lead just before the yellow came out.  Won the heat.  Started 6th in the feature.  Moved up to 4th after 2 laps running the middle.  The middle went away and everyone moved to the bottom.  Worked on the #19j for 3rd for quote a few laps.  Passed for 3rd with about 8 to go.  Reeled in 2nd a little, then stayed a few car lengths back to the finish.  The car worked good with a good top 5 finish.

The bottom went away in 1 & 2, the front wouldn't stick on the bottom and the car didn't have any forward bite off of 2.  With 2 to go the 27 and 19 got by, we finished 5th.  We made a few changes to the car and started 15th in the feature.  After numerous cautions and what seemed like a marathon to get 9 laps in, we avoided the carnage and moved up to 8th.  Passed a couple cars and avoided another wreck to move to 5th.  With about 6 laps to go the motor started to lay down.  The 58 got inside us when the yellow came about.  On the restart we got beside the 19j for 4th.  With the motor going south, I ran the bottom and tried keeping up my momentum.  On the last lap the 58 got by for 5th.  We finished 6th and found out after the race the head gasket blew between #3 and #4, so not a bad finish on 6/7 cylinders.  Congrats to Todd Shute on the win!

7/5 Boone Speedway 5th 19th Started 7th in the heat.  Moved to 6th on the first lap.  Moved to 5th on the 4th lap.  Raced the 58 for 4th but the track was 1 groove around the bottom, we finished 5th, the final invert spot.  Started 8th in the feature.  Going into turn 1 on the first lap I clipped the 58 in the RR, sending the car to the top, we fell back to 9th but moved back to 8th the next lap.  Avoided a spin and moved to 7th.  About 6 laps in the 24 got sideways going into 3.  With nowhere to go, I got into the back of him.  Luckily I got going again without losing a spot.  Unluckily as soon as I crossed the start finish line, the motor popped, sputtered and died.  I coasted to the infield and tried firing it back up but no luck.  After I got pushed back to the pits, we found we sheared the roll pin that holds the distributor gear in place.  The bad part is a 50 cent piece ended our chances of a solid finish.  The good part is the car worked great all night.
